I have a 2003 Dolphin LX, model 6342, with a 2000 watt factory installed inverter. The compartment directly in front of the entry door houses the inverter and 4 6-volt golf cart batteries. This compartment is divided into an upper section containing the battery control center and the inverter and a lower section containing the 6-volt coach batteries. The back side of the top section is made of diamond pattern expanded metal and the front has a rubber seal around it and seals off from the lower compartment when the compartment door is closed. The lower section is vented at the back by 2 approx. 4x6 inch openings and in the bottom by 2 approx. 11/2 inch diameter holes on each side of the battery slide-out tray. I purchased the unit new in 2003 and have had no problems with the factory design. The top section apparently seals well from the bottom compartment as evidenced by the imprint of the seal on the inside of the compartment door.
